I set up my 40" Samsung LCD HDTV with the 5.1 Sony HT-7000DH Home Theater system. Right now it's in my bedroom a 10'x13' size space. The rear speakers are mounted 6' high on each side and a little in front of me since I didn't want to mount them in plaster walls. Here are the PICS!!!! I had problems with surround sound being accurate but I've finally set it up perfectly! When I watched kill bill during the Anime part, a bullet casing rolled right across the soundfield and it felt like I could hear it roll across my floor!!! Perfection!
